.NET everywhere - is it possible and is it awesome?

.NET went open source (really really open source) a few years back...but what's been made newly possible? How flexible is it? How open is it? How big can it scale and how small can it get? How do we reconcile .NET Core, .NET Framework, and Mono? Where does WebAssembly fit in? What about WinForms and WPF? Cross platform UI? Join Scott Hanselman as we tour the last 10 years and explore the next 10 years of .NET in this demo-filled session.
